Bases change to deliver Audiovisual Development Fund

Chile. Great changes bring the new bases to compete with the Audiovisual Development Fund of the CNTV, which allocates this year a total of $ 3,154,198,000 Chilean pesos.

Among the biggest changes is the strengthening of international co-production, which ceases to be a specific competitive line and becomes a modality. Which means that now the projects can participate in co-production with foreign entities in all the competitive lines.

Another novelty is the expansion of topics of interest in which the contest will focus this 2019, attending to projects that promote women's rights and gender equity; proposals that address, represent and dialogue with the relegated youth audience; and productions that develop scientific/educational themes.

The line of programs of local and local origin of a community nature is reintegrated, with the intention of continuing to represent through the contents financed by the CNTV Fund, the different audiences of the country and their interests.

As was committed to the Joint Budget Committee, this year's rules establish that 30% of projects that come from regions other than the Metropolitan will be rewarded preferentially. Strengthening the presence of regional content on screens.

Special attention and care is also paid for this 2019 version and onwards, to the regulation of the use of names of real persons and / or institutions, as well as the protection of the intellectual property of third parties.

On the other hand, the minimum duration of each chapter is eliminated, looking for the postulation of microprograms and other short series. A change that obeys the evolution of the industry and allows projects of different formats to arrive.

The application for the contest is totally online through the site https://fomento.cntv.cl/ and the deadline to apply for projects goes from March 25 to April 26, 2019.

Once again, it is recommended that all applicants carefully read the bases already published and in case of doubts, go in advance to the "Application Consultations" section, the only established way for questions regarding the contest. This allows the applicant to obtain an expeditious and supported response.
